Course Content

• Savanna Soil Health Assessment & Monitoring
• Soil Physics and Water Dynamics in Savannas
• Nutrient Cycling and Management in Savanna Ecosystems
• Soil Biology and Biodiversity in Savanna Soils
• Savanna Soil Degradation and Restoration Techniques
• Sustainable Land Management Practices for Savanna Soil Health
• Carbon Sequestration and Climate Change Mitigation in Savannas
• Policy and Governance related to Savanna Soil Conservation
• Advanced Techniques in Savanna Soil Analysis (e.g., Spectroscopy)
• Precision Agriculture for Improved Savanna Soil Health
